Black Baccarras with Gilded Accents

I have been playing with dried rose stems lately. Here I gilded some by handrubbing on gold and copper and used them as a grid, making spokes through the upright stems. Red ti leaf is wrapped around the inside of the cylinder vase and it is finished off with more ti leaf and seeded eucalyptus.
